aboutsummaryrefslogtreecommitdiff
path: root/src/SockIOwriter.hh
diff options
context:
space:
mode:
Diffstat (limited to 'src/SockIOwriter.hh')
-rw-r--r--src/SockIOwriter.hh8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/SockIOwriter.hh b/src/SockIOwriter.hh
index 96a6223..0719180 100644
--- a/src/SockIOwriter.hh
+++ b/src/SockIOwriter.hh
@@ -159,9 +159,9 @@ public:
virtual ~SockIOwriter();
virtual int isValid();
// could use overloading to differentiate type here... (but I'm going simple)
- virtual int write(IObase::DataType typeID,int rank,CONST int *dims,void *data);
+ virtual int write(IObase::DataType typeID,int rank,CONST int *dims,const void *data);
virtual int writeAnnotation(CONST char *annotation);
- virtual int writeAttribute(CONST char *name,IObase::DataType typeID,Long length,void *data);
+ virtual int writeAttribute(CONST char *name,IObase::DataType typeID,Long length,const const void *data);
//-----------------Chunking Utilities..................
virtual int reserveChunk(IObase::DataType typeID,int rank,CONST int *dims){
return 0; // this will require a fourth data descriptor type
@@ -169,11 +169,11 @@ public:
virtual int reserveStream(IObase::DataType typeID,int rank,CONST int *dims){
return 0; // this will require a fourth data descriptor type
}
- virtual int writeChunk(CONST int *chunkdims,CONST int *chunkorigin,void *data){
+ virtual int writeChunk(CONST int *chunkdims,CONST int *chunkorigin,const void *data){
// need to fix this
return 0;
}
- virtual int writeStream(void *data,int length){return 0;}
+ virtual int writeStream(const void *data,int length){return 0;}
RawTCPclient*TCPclient() const { return clientsock; }
};